#a70492 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a70492 is composed of 65.5% red, 1.6%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 12.6%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 307.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 33.5%. #a70492 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#4f0025.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#a70492

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000c is the darkest color, while #fffaf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a70492

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585357 is the less saturated color, while #a70492 is the most saturated one.
